Breast lift vs. breast implants
Here’s a quick look at the primary differences between a breast lift and breast implants:
- Breast Lift. A breast lift is a specific surgical procedure that involves lifting and reshaping the breasts. This can be done by removing any excess skin and repositioning the nipple and areola.
- Breast Implants. Breast implants are inserted directly under the breast tissue or under the chest muscles. They are used to add volume to the breasts. Breast implants come in a number of different sizes, shapes, and textures. The type of implant that is best for you will depend on your goals and your body type.
While both of these procedures are different, they can be done together for more dramatic improvement in the appearance of the chest.
What are the advantages of combining breast implants with a breast lift?
One of the main advantages of combining breast implants with a breast lift is that it can provide patients with a fuller, more youthful-looking bustline. In many cases, patients who undergo this type of surgery find that their clothes fit better, and they feel more confident in their appearance. Additionally, this combination surgery can often be completed in a single procedure, which saves time and money.
Another advantage of combining breast implants with a breast lift is that it can help to correct any asymmetry that may exist between the breasts. This can be an important consideration for many women who are self-conscious about their appearance. By correcting any disparities in size or shape, patients can achieve a more balanced look.
